General treatment information

Once melanoma has been diagnosed and staged, your cancer care team will discuss your treatment options with you. Based on the stage of the cancer and other factors, treatment options may include:
  • Surgery
  • Chemotherapy
  • Immunotherapy
  • Radiation therapy
Early stage cancers can often be treated effectively with surgery alone, but more advanced cancers often require other treatments. Sometimes more than one type of treatment is used.
It is important to consider your options carefully. If there is anything you do not understand, ask to have it explained.
